#define TV_SERVICE_SERVCOUNT 2
#define TV_SERVICE_CONTROL 0
#define TV_SERVICE_PICTURE 1

#define TV_CONTROL_VARCOUNT 3
#define TV_CONTROL_POWER 0
#define TV_CONTROL_CHANNEL 1
#define TV_CONTROL_VOLUME 2

#define TV_PICTURE_VARCOUNT 4
#define TV_PICTURE_COLOR 0
#define TV_PICTURE_TINT 1
#define TV_PICTURE_CONTRAST 2
#define TV_PICTURE_BRIGHTNESS 3

#define TV_MAX_VAL_LEN 5

#define TV_SUCCESS 0
#define TV_ERROR (-1)
#define TV_WARNING 1

/* This should be the maximum VARCOUNT from above */
#define TV_MAXVARS TV_PICTURE_VARCOUNT

extern const char *TvServiceName[];
extern const char *TvVarName[TV_SERVICE_SERVCOUNT][TV_MAXVARS];
extern char TvVarCount[];

struct tv_service
{
	char ServiceId[NAME_SIZE];
	char ServiceType[NAME_SIZE];
	char *VariableStrVal[TV_MAXVARS];
	char EventURL[NAME_SIZE];
	char ControlURL[NAME_SIZE];
	char SID[NAME_SIZE];
};

extern struct TvDeviceNode *GlobalDeviceList;

struct TvDevice
{
	char UDN[250];
	char DescDocURL[250];
	char FriendlyName[250];
	char PresURL[250];
	int AdvrTimeOut;
	struct tv_service TvService[TV_SERVICE_SERVCOUNT];
};

struct TvDeviceNode
{
	struct TvDevice device;
	struct TvDeviceNode *next;
};
